Florida New Business Filings — May 12, 2026

Tuesday, May 12, 2026 · 3,268 new business registrations

On May 12, 2026, Florida registered 3,268 new business filings, representing an 8.5% decline from the previous day's 3,573 registrations. Miami continued to lead all cities with 361 filings, followed by St. Petersburg (204) and Orlando (158). Florida Limited Liability Companies (LLCs) accounted for the vast majority of filings at 86.4%, reflecting entrepreneurs' preference for this business structure.

Highlights

  • Miami's dominance is pronounced: the city alone generated 361 filings, nearly 11% of the statewide total—more than double the third-ranked city (Orlando with 158).
  • Home-related businesses surge the keyword rankings, with 'home' appearing 56 times in business names, followed closely by 'care' and 'cleaning' (49 each), suggesting strong activity in home services and healthcare sectors.
  • LLCs continue their overwhelming preference: 2,823 filings (86.4%) chose the LLC structure, while traditional corporations accounted for only 8.2% combined (Domestic and Foreign Profit).
  • Real estate and property-focused ventures remain prominent, with 'property' (41), 'properties' (31), 'real' (23), and 'estate' (23) all ranking in the top 20 keywords, indicating sustained investor interest.
